PORTSMOUTH moved six points clear of fourth-placed Stevenage to strengthen their hold on an automatic promotion place and Newport County remain six points from safety in 23rd and deep in the relegation mire. But there wasn’t much to separate these two teams at opposite ends of the League Two table in the closing stages.
Pompey looked to be cruising at 2-0 but Newport almost snatched a point in the end. The visitors have earned seven points in five games under caretaker manager Michael Flynn and they won’t be going down without a fight. But Paul Cook’s side showed plenty of spirit as well to hold out for what felt like a significant win.
